Discovered this forum after being around other forums. Been keeping aquarium fish for 25 years. During the early days, Cathay cinema area was a high concentration of fish shops, and I always drool at the goldfish at "Macho Ranchu" in Specialist Shopping Centre. I'm most intrigued by Tosakins.

Had kept goldfish, variety of tropical fish, turned to marine fish in 2006 and now back to tropical fish again. I call that a full circle.
